Ballia has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 78°F (26°C). Winters average 61°F in January while summers reach 85°F in July. The area gets 261 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 41.3 inches. The area receives 0.0 inches of snow annually.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 61°F (16°C) 0.8 in Coldest
February 67°F (19°C) 0.2 in
March 77°F (25°C) 0.4 in
April 86°F (30°C) 0.4 in
May 89°F (32°C) 1.4 in Warmest
June 88°F (31°C) 6.3 in
July 85°F (29°C) 10.7 in Wettest
August 84°F (29°C) 10.6 in
September 84°F (29°C) 7.4 in
October 81°F (27°C) 2.8 in
November 72°F (22°C) 0.2 in
December 64°F (18°C) 0.1 in Driest

Ballia has a seasonal temperature swing of 28°F / from 61°F in January to 89°F in May. Total annual precipitation is 41.3 inches, with July being the wettest month (10.7") and December the driest (0.1").
